In CA we have Wells Fargo ATMs in many Ralph's supermarkets (one of the larger chains).

I think other grocery stores have similar arrangements with other banks.

Do any of the major grocery stores in the triangle have affiliations with any of the large national banks - if so, which ones have paired up?

Look for Cashpoints ATMs. They are owned by the NC Credit Union and do not charge a fee for anyone. I believe some of the new, bigger Harris Teeters have actual banks them? I'm not 100% on that, but I seem to recall seeing them...

There's a tiny branch for SunTrust Bank in the Harris Teeter by my house. There's a bank branch at the local Kroger, too, but I can't remember which bank it is.

The only in-store branch I've seen, and I've seen it in many grocery stores across the Triangle, is SunTrust. Edited to say, all the grocery stores might have been Harris Teeters b/c that's where I typically shop
